No you're not stupid, it's tricky to run the old cfg. OK, maybe you are stupid  Wink  but it's still tricky.  You're not a real CC player until you've f***ed up your CC5 install at least 5 times.

There have been some good instructions written, but they may be lost

So here

Uninstall CC5

Reinstall, use default path (Original disc is best, pirate copies - you're on your own)

Apply patch. The patch can be tricky, so run the game to see the correct version on the main splash screen

Put the map pack into the MAPS folder first

Run CFGV13 and install the mod from there

Remember, if CfgV13 hits an error, there is no turning back, you usually have to start from scratch. Until you fully understand the file system and how it swaps them it's best to just wipe everything and start again.

Search CSO forums and here for instructions - they DO exist
